Output d4b64248f78f20cc95f5c58f2d0085df69eb856c654cfe0dcb1096a31177b98b:2

value
19256000
script pubkey
OP_0 OP_PUSHBYTES_20 3a8e223495e6db983bec7364c43ac36e3eb2e4b5
address
ltc1q828zydy4umdeswlvwdjvgwkrdclt9e94yemnjq
transaction
d4b64248f78f20cc95f5c58f2d0085df69eb856c654cfe0dcb1096a31177b98b
spent
true